Waterloo man arrested on four felony charges after welfare fraud investigation

The Seneca County Sheriff’s Office reports the arrest of a Waterloo resident on several felony charges after a welfare fraud investigation.

Deputies say Joshua Hernandes, 37, of Waterloo was charged with offering a false instrument for filing, welfare fraud, grand larceny, and misuse of food stamps – all felonies – after an investigation.

Hernandes is accused of fraudulently obtaining benefits from Seneca County.

All of the charges will be answered at a later date.
